/ Initializing boot-up test protocol.
>Power status: 100% -- OK
>Inner temperature: 45°C -- OK

/ Initializing movement
>Left arm movement: -- OK
>Right arm movement: -- OK
>Left leg movement: -- OK
>Right leg movement: -- OK
>Neck movement: -- OK

/ Initializing hearing test
---Listen()
“What’s she doing?”
“She is currently doing her boot-up protocols. Testing her body, testing her senses, making sure everything is functioning properly.”
“How long is that going to take?”
“Should only take 3:24 minutes.”
This unit can distinguish several different voices surrounding it.
Language identified as ‘Common’.
>Hearing status: 100% -- OK

/ Initializing physical touch sense test
Touch indicates that this unit is lying down on something.
>Touch status: 100% -- OK

/ Initializing sight sense test
---Open_eyes()
This unit sees that it is surrounded by people.
People suspected of being the origins of earlier recorded voices.
>Eyesight status: 100% -- OK

/ Initializing taste sense test
Mouth input null. Unable to initialize test.
>Taste status: Unknown.
>Test rescheduled.

/ Initializing smell sense test
---Sniff()
This unit can smell that its surroundings smells of metal and perfume.
>Nose status: 100% -- OK

>Tests completed successfully.
>Starting now…

“She should be done now!”
Origin of voice detected.
Identifying…
>Target identified as ‘Akita’.
>Designation: Creator

/ Activating speech.
“Greetings, unit Akita.”

“I… hehehehe, YES! She works! Good afternoon, Kaidyn!” ~Creator Akita

>Designation ‘Kaidyn’ not found in database.
This unit assumes that ‘Kaidyn’ is now this unit’s designation.
/ Overwriting previous designation ‘System’...
Overwrite successful. This unit’s designation is now ‘Kaidyn’.

“Does she know who we are?”
Origin of voice detected.

“Greetings, unit Bridget.”

“Oh my… apparently she does!” ~Bridget.

Scanning room.
Other people present identified.

“This is all very impressive, Akita dear.” ~Lavini.
“Indeed” “she is.” ~Zexa Xeza
“This is all certainly unique… but I still don’t see what you meant earlier, Akita?” ~Ysera
“Just wait and see! Kaidyn, list your tasks.”

Command received.
Executing command…
“My taskset includes repairing the central clock in the old temple of time and developing this unit’s personality.”

“Wait… repairing the central clock?” ~Ysera
“Yep! Kaidyn here is going to repair the central clock… and save Hestia.” ~Akita
“You… you did… oh, thank you so much Akita!” ~Ysera
“H-Hey! That’s my wife you’re hugging there!” ~Bridget
“It’s fiiiine, my Terabyte.” ~Akita
“And… and you of course! Thank you so much, Kaidyn!” ~Ysera

Interaction acknowledged. Identified as a ‘hug’.
---Hug_back()

“What did she mean” “When she said” “developing her” “personality?” ~Zexa Xeza
“Heh, well… what she means is that I put a learning algorithm in her. She’s not going to enter the old temple just yet. She’s first going to have to adjust to everything and just… learn things. About emotions, about feelings, about thoughts, anything. At first, she was just going to be a drone to mindlessly fix that clock, but Bridget and I kinda started considering her our daughter… so that’s what she is now.” ~Akita

New role assigned to Designation ‘Akita’: Mother
New role assigned to Designation ‘Bridget’: Mom

“Wait… you mean she’s my niece? Sick!” ~Estella
“That’s no way to greet your new niece!” ~Cassiopeia
“Huh? Oh, mom. I don’t mean sick as in bad. Sick is just… that it’s rad!” ~Estella
“I’m pretty sure you’ve now just confused her even more…” ~Cassiopeia
“Worry not, Kaidyn dear. I am certain Estella will teach you all about her ‘speech patterns’.” ~Lavini

“Unit mother, this unit has many questions.”

“And you have plenty of time to ask them, Terabyte.” ~Akita

--!Merge conflict
Designation ‘Terabyte’ clashes with designation ‘Kaidyn’.

“Is my name ‘Kaidyn’ or ‘Terabyte’?”

“Hahaha, now who’s the one confusing her. Your name is Kaidyn, love. Terabyte is just a nickname.” ~Bridget

Designation ‘Terabyte’ accepted as nickname.
Designation ‘Love’ accepted as nickname.

“Anyway Kaidyn… you’re gonna go far, and welcome to your new life.” ~Akita

This unit does not quite understand what ‘life’ means, but it sounds important. “Thank you, mother.”
